Output 670bc56515febbb2e956aed06da99b5eb56e3ec815035cdb45b3fa13acde3a2d:4

value
756500
script pubkey
OP_0 OP_PUSHBYTES_20 3778e0b248f80189f8164c58c001642c0b3727e1
address
bc1qxauwpvjglqqcn7qkf3vvqqty9s9nwflpf29mfx
transaction
670bc56515febbb2e956aed06da99b5eb56e3ec815035cdb45b3fa13acde3a2d
confirmations
30867
spent
true